溫馨提示×

# go語言

在Go語言中,應對數(shù)據(jù)庫連接挑戰(zhàn)的關鍵在于使用合適的庫、遵循最佳實踐以及處理可能出現(xiàn)的錯誤。以下是一些建議: 1. 選擇合適的數(shù)據(jù)庫驅動:Go語言有多個數(shù)據(jù)庫驅動可供選擇,例如`database/s...

0

Go語言在數(shù)據(jù)庫連接方面有很多可以創(chuàng)新應用的地方。以下是一些可能的思路: 1. **連接池優(yōu)化**:Go語言的并發(fā)特性使得連接池管理可以更加高效??梢栽O計一個智能的連接池,根據(jù)當前的負載情況動態(tài)調(diào)整...

0

Go語言數(shù)據(jù)庫連接**可以處理大數(shù)據(jù)**,但需要考慮數(shù)據(jù)庫的性能和優(yōu)化。以下是關于Go語言數(shù)據(jù)庫連接性能、優(yōu)化技巧以及大數(shù)據(jù)處理的相關信息: ### Go語言數(shù)據(jù)庫連接性能 - **連接池**:使用連...

0

在Go語言中,為了避免數(shù)據(jù)庫連接沖突,可以采取以下措施: 1. 使用連接池:Go語言的`database/sql`包已經(jīng)內(nèi)置了連接池功能。當你使用`sql.Open()`函數(shù)創(chuàng)建一個數(shù)據(jù)庫連接時,實...

0

在Go語言中,數(shù)據(jù)庫連接通常是通過驅動程序來實現(xiàn)的。以下是一些建議和技巧,可以幫助你更有效地管理數(shù)據(jù)庫連接: 1. 使用連接池:大多數(shù)數(shù)據(jù)庫驅動程序都提供了連接池功能,這可以幫助你更有效地管理數(shù)據(jù)庫...

0

在Go語言中,降低數(shù)據(jù)庫連接成本可以通過以下幾種方式實現(xiàn): 1. **連接池**:使用數(shù)據(jù)庫連接池可以有效地復用已經(jīng)建立的數(shù)據(jù)庫連接,避免頻繁地創(chuàng)建和關閉連接。這樣可以顯著減少連接建立和銷毀的開銷,...

0

在Go語言中,可以使用`database/sql`包和相應的數(shù)據(jù)庫驅動來簡化數(shù)據(jù)庫連接的流程。以下是一個簡化的示例,展示了如何使用Go連接到MySQL數(shù)據(jù)庫: 1. 首先,確保已經(jīng)安裝了相應的數(shù)據(jù)庫...

0

Go語言的數(shù)據(jù)庫連接通常是通過特定的數(shù)據(jù)庫驅動程序來實現(xiàn)的,這些驅動程序遵循特定的數(shù)據(jù)庫協(xié)議(如MySQL的SQL協(xié)議、PostgreSQL的PostgreSQL協(xié)議等)。因此,Go語言本身并不直接支...

0

在Go語言中,提高數(shù)據(jù)庫連接效率的方法有很多。以下是一些建議: 1. 使用連接池:Go語言的`database/sql`包默認提供了連接池功能。確保你使用的是帶連接池的數(shù)據(jù)庫驅動,如`github....

0

在Go語言中,確保數(shù)據(jù)庫連接安全的關鍵在于采取一系列的最佳實踐,包括使用安全的連接字符串、管理連接池、使用預編譯語句以及妥善處理敏感數(shù)據(jù)。以下是一些具體的建議: 1. **使用安全的連接字符串**:...

0